Opinion
No. 77-529.
Wise, Mayor of Dallas, et al. v. Lipscomb et al.
[MAJORITY]
C. A. 5th Cir. [Certiorari granted, 434 U. S. 1008.] Motion of Adelfa B. Callejo et al. for leave to participate in oral argument denied. Mr. Justice Brennan, Mr. Justice Marshall, and Mr. Justice Stevens would grant the motion.
